Faith In Nature’s 5L Super Concentrated Laundry Liquid combines 99% natural origin ingredients with a powerful, eco-friendly formula that delivers approximately 150 washes per bottle. Free from SLS, parabens, and phosphates, it’s gentle on delicate fabrics and sensitive skin while being vegan and cruelty-free certified. The refill pack reduces plastic waste, and the Aloe Vera and Rosemary Oil infusion leaves clothes naturally fresh with a subtle scent.

The best of both worlds!
I bought this to give it a try because wash for wash it worked out as less than the leading brand product I was using. I'll be honest, I wasn't expecting great things from this because usually you find that eco-friendly products don't tend to be particularly effective. I was pleasantly surprised at how well this performed. I used the minimum dosage from the label, assuming that I would need to experiment over subsequent washes to find out the "real" quantity that would be needed to get a good result. It turns out that the amount you need is the amount it says. During the first wash I was a little concerned because I am used to my regular detergent frothing like mad, which this doesn't seem to. It didn't seem to stop it from doing an excellent job of cleaning the clothes though, including getting a turmeric stain out from spatter when cooking - turmeric is a nightmare to remove from fabrics! The only negative I can find is that this huge container makes it a little difficult to accurately pour out such a small quantity of viscous fluid, but it doesn't take a genius to work out that you can pour the excess back into the bottle from the dosing ball! Smells lovely and fresh, colours preserved and stains removed. It also won't destroy the planet and no critters were harmed in the making of this product. If that isn't good enough, I don't know what is. Will definitely buy again - probably in a year when this runs out!

A more environmentally friendly alternative
If you are looking to reduce the environmental impact of detergents then, short of standing knee deep in the nearest river bashing clothes against rocks, this seems as good as any. It was a cheaper alternative but the price has gone up by almost £4 from July 2019 to March this year which makes it less attractive on value and puts it in competition, in price at least, with other ecological friendly products in what is now a growing market. The container states 150 washes, which on current price works out at 14p a wash – up from just under 12p six months ago – but the 150 figure is not set in stone. Small loads or lightly soiled clothes can be washed with less detergent which will increase the number of washes. We have found it is good for most washing loads, but it does struggle with heavily soiled items without pre-treatment. There is no scent in clothes when they are washed and dried, just a sort of neutral clean smell, a nothing smell really, rather than the fresh, perfumed fragrance from chemical based detergents, and there are no optical brighteners or fluorescing agents in the liquid which means you will not get dazzling whites in bright sunshine. Clean washed whites have a slight grey or yellow cast, hardly noticeable and it is the natural colour, but people wanted whites that shone to show they were really clean, so in the past people used chemicals such as dolly blue to make clothes appear whiter and modern detergent manufactures add synthetic chemicals to create the same effect. Similarly, you will not get lots of foaming which is wrongly associated with cleaning power by many people rather than the surfactants, the wetting agents, which do most of the heavy lifting in detergents, allowing the water to reach the dirt and lift it off. A small point, but important to some people, my son has eczema which is affected by clothes washed in chemical detergents, something which does not happen with items washed in Faith in Nature. We also use soap nuts, obviously, not at the same time as Faith in Nature, and we would be happy to use either as our sole washing product. Both clean well in general, apart from the proviso of heavy soiling needing pre-treatment, both leave fried washing soft and neither leave any residue or chemicals on clothes and, let’s be honest, the main reason we use either, both are much safer for the environment.
